Summary:Aiming at the recognition of line features represented by bridges and airport runways in remote sensing data, this paper presents a line objects extraction algorithm based on Non-subsampled Contourlet Transform(NSCT). Firstly, NSCT is used to decompose the source image into multiple layers and directions to obtain the corresponding frequency sub-bands. Then the Line Segment Detection(LSD) algorithm with visual saliency is used to detect the line segments. Finally, line objects recognition is completed by multi-scale and multi-direction line features combination according to the established fusion rules. Comparison with some traditional algorithms verifies that the proposed algorithm can improve the recognition accuracy.
